Principal Consultant, Java Backend Engineer Genpact
Genpact
Office Location
Full Time
Experience: 5 - 5 years required
Pay:
Salary Information not included
Type: Full Time
Location: Maharashtra
Skills: Core Java, Redis, SQL, Hadoop, spark, hive, Kafka, airflow, Kubernetes, Docker, Python, Agile methodology, Microservices Spring Boot, HibernateJPA, Messaging Solace, Apache Kafka etc, Caching frameworks like Gemfire, DynamoDB etc, NoSQL Mongo database
About Genpact
Job Description
Genpact is a global professional services and solutions firm dedicated to delivering outcomes that shape the future. With over 125,000 employees in more than 30 countries, we are driven by curiosity, agility, and the desire to create lasting value for our clients. Our purpose, the relentless pursuit of a world that works better for people, guides us as we serve and transform leading enterprises, including the Fortune Global 500. We leverage our deep business and industry knowledge, digital operations services, and expertise in data, technology, and AI to drive innovation and success. We are currently seeking applications for the role of Principal Consultant, Java Backend Engineer. As a skilled Java Backend Developer, you will play a key role in developing and maintaining backend systems using Java technologies. Collaboration with frontend developers, architects, and product managers will be essential to deliver high-quality products in an agile environment. Your responsibilities will include contributing to all phases of the development lifecycle, writing efficient and testable code, translating business requirements into technical specifications, troubleshooting and optimizing performance, integrating user-facing elements with server-side logic, implementing security measures, and documenting features and technical specifications. Key Requirements: - Core Java expertise - Experience with Microservices (Spring Boot), Hibernate/JPA, and Messaging platforms (Solace, Apache Kafka) - Familiarity with caching frameworks like Gemfire, Redis, DynamoDB, SQL, and NoSQL databases - Proficiency in technologies such as Hadoop, Spark, Hive, Kafka, Airflow, Kubernetes, Docker, and Python - Strong communication skills and the ability to work in an Agile environment - Bachelor's degree in B.Tech/B.E/ MCA If you are passionate about backend development, possess the required skills, and are eager to contribute to a dynamic team, we encourage you to apply for this exciting opportunity. Join us on our journey to create a world that works better for everyone. Location: Mumbai, India Job Type: Full-time Education Level: Bachelor's / Graduation / Equivalent Application Deadline: Ongoing Master Skills List: Consulting Job Category: Full Time,